CLEANING YOUR ELECTRIC FOOD AND CHEESE GRATER

1)CAUTION: Be sure to switch off this appliance before cleaning the body and its attachments. To protect against electrical shock, do not immerse charger cord, plug or rechargeable base in water or liquid.

2)The dust cover, stainless steel grating drum, external protector, rubber press and food receiver are all dishwasher-safe parts. Alternatively, they can also be washed by hand with warm water and mild soap, and then dried thoroughly.

3)The machine body, lever and rechargeable base can be wiped down with a damp cloth, and then dried thoroughly. Please make sure that the charger plug is first removed from the wall outlet before cleaning the rechargeable base.
